high-pitched
英 [ˌhaɪ ˈpɪtʃt]
美 [ˌhaɪ ˈpɪtʃt]
adj. 很高的; 尖厉的
Collins.1
牛津词典
adj.
- 很高的;尖厉的
very high- a high-pitched voice/whistle
尖嗓子;尖锐的口哨声
- a high-pitched voice/whistle
柯林斯词典
- ADJ-GRADED 尖声的;音调高的
Ahigh-pitchedsound is shrill and high in pitch.- A woman squealed in a high-pitched voice.
一个女人大声尖叫。
- A woman squealed in a high-pitched voice.
英英释义
adj
- used of sounds and voices
- set at a sharp or high angle or slant
- a high-pitched roof
